Unless your going force inducted those heads on a n/a car will net you next to nothing. Man you should sell those to some body with a turbo or supercharged car or truck, Take that money and check out Texas speed or patriot or AFR. The heads you have are built with the ls6 style intake and exhaust ports but the down side for you is the have a 72cc combustion chamber. Unless those heads you have been milled just my 0.02$

They will benifit some with the turbo because of the improved flow, but the primary reason people use them on FI setups is becuase of the larger chamber and therefore compression drop with them.

Keep in mind, without the turbo you will probably lose power with these heads because of the lowered compression.
